Streamlining Operations for Optimal Lease Performance
To optimize lease performance, it's vital to implement operational tactics that simplify key processes. This requires pinpointing areas for optimization and leveraging technology to accelerate tasks such as lease administration. By focusing on operational efficiency, property managers can minimize costs, improve tenant relations, and ultimately drive greater lease outcomes.
- Assess implementing a cloud-based lease management software to centralize lease data and automate tasks such as rent collection, maintenance requests, and tenant communication.
- Automate recurring lease processes like rent notices and payment alerts to minimize manual burden and confirm timely payments.
- Establish clear communication protocols with tenants to promote positive interactions and resolve concerns immediately.

Navigating Complex Commercial Real Estate Regulations
Venturing into Proceed here the realm of commercial real estate acquisitions can be a lucrative endeavor, but it's essential to thoroughly understand the intricate regulatory landscape. These regulations affect every facet of a transaction, from due diligence and financing to leasing and property management. A comprehensive grasp of zoning laws, building codes, environmental regulations, and tax implications is vital for reducing potential legal and financial risks.{
- Partner with experienced professionals such as real estate attorneys, brokers, and accountants who possess extensive knowledge of the applicable regulations.
- Conduct diligent due diligence to uncover any potential regulatory issues that could hinder your transaction.
- Stay abreast of regulatory updates through industry publications, legal counsel, and government resources.
Leveraging Technology for Efficient Asset Management
In today's rapidly evolving business landscape, organizations are increasingly seeking ways to maximize the efficiency of their asset management strategies. Harnessing technology offers a robust means to achieve this goal. By implementing advanced technologies such as cloud computing, artificial intelligence (AI), and data analytics, companies can streamline various asset management processes.
For instance, AI-powered platforms can be used to forecast equipment failures, allowing for timely maintenance and minimizing downtime. Furthermore, data analytics can provide valuable data into asset performance, enabling companies to identify areas for improvement and make informed decisions.
By utilizing these technological advancements, organizations can modernize their asset management practices, leading to increased efficiency, minimized costs, and optimal asset utilization.
